sad means unhappy or sorrowful. it describes a feeling of unhappiness, often accompanied by a sense of loss, disappointment, or grief.
The depth of sadness can vary greatly, from a fleeting moment of disappointment to a prolonged period of intense grief. Understanding the nuances of sadness requires considering its context and intensity. For instance, feeling sad after missing a bus is a different experience than grieving the loss of a loved one. The former is a temporary, easily resolved sadness, while the latter is a profound and complex emotion that often requires support and time to process.
